Crypto DeFi wallets revolutionized the finance world by advancing the digitization of assets. Decentralized, autonomous, and free from intermediaries, DeFi offers unparalleled flexibility. However, it also comes with significant risks. Security remains a top priority for both users and developers managing digital assets.

In 2024, scammers stole $494 million through crypto wallet heists, highlighting the critical need for robust security measures. Choosing the right DeFi wallet is essential—this guide covers key features to ensure safety and reliability.

Conclusion

Prioritize these features in a DeFi wallet:

  1. Non-custodial control.
  2. MFA + biometrics.
  3. Audited smart contracts.
  4. Anti-phishing tools.
  5. Hardware wallet support.

Stay updated on security advisories and practice caution.
